Why the Amino Acid Profile Matters to Me

I look at the amino acid profile because protein is not just about the total grams on the label. I want to know whether the powder gives me the essential amino acids my body cannot make on its own. I also check for branched-chain amino acids, especially leucine, because I associate those with muscle protein synthesis and workout recovery. A strong amino acid profile gives me more confidence that the protein can support my fitness goals.

What I Pay Attention to on the Label

When I review Six Star Whey Protein+, I focus on a few things:

  • Protein per serving: I want enough protein to make each scoop worthwhile.
  • Essential amino acids: I check whether the profile includes the key building blocks my body needs.
  • BCAAs: I look for leucine, isoleucine, and valine for recovery support.
  • Added ingredients: I make sure extras do not outweigh the actual protein quality.
  • Serving size: I compare the scoop size to the protein amount so I know what I’m really getting.
